Description
IA171 is a high performance, low voltage, and low power consumption video
driver with a built-in low pass filter. The internal transparent clamp circuit can restore
composite video signal to fixed DC level. IA 171 incorporates a high performance 4
stages Low Pass Filter that is ideal for removing DAC sampling noise. Only small
ceramic capacitor (0.1uF typical) is required for AC-coupled input. The output can be
configured as AC or DC-coupled output. With AC-coupled, sag correction can reduce
output coupling capacitance. With DC-coupled, it can eliminate large output coupling
capacitors and save board space. It’s low voltage and low power consumption is
suitable for portable device. Ultra-low current consumption during power save to
under 1uA. IA 171 can also be configured as bias inputs video driver when bias video
signals are needed.
